Thinking About Buying near an Airport?
Deciding to buy real estate near an airport can be a daunting decision. While it might offer some attractive perks, there are also some major considerations to keep in mind. On the bright side, living close to an airport often means quick commutes, especially if you travel regularly. You might also benefit from a active neighborhood with a variety of shops catering to both locals.
- On the flip side, airport living can come with its share of challenges.
- One major concern is the regular noise from airplanes which can be unpleasant, especially at night.
- Additionally, property values in airport vicinity can sometimes be unstable.
Before making a decision, it's essential to do your homework and weigh the advantages and disadvantages. Factor in factors like your personal needs, budget, and tolerance for noise.
